AI Reflects Real Buying Behavior

AI has made search more conversational because it mirrors how homeowners naturally make decisions.

Instead of searching for "roof repair near me," homeowners now ask questions like:

  • Which roofing contractor has the best customer reviews?
  • Who offers reliable emergency plumbing services?
  • What should I check before hiring a remodeling contractor?
  • Which HVAC company provides the best long-term value?

These questions reveal more than search intent. They reveal uncertainty.

People want confidence that they're choosing a contractor who is experienced, trustworthy, responsive, and capable of solving the problem correctly the first time.

Businesses that create content answering these questions position themselves as credible resources while increasing their visibility in both traditional and AI-powered search.

Trust Signals Drive Recommendations

AI doesn't recommend businesses based on keywords alone.

It evaluates a combination of signals, including customer reviews, business profiles, website quality, service information, reputation, and consistency across multiple online sources.

Homeowners assess many of these same signals before making contact. They compare completed projects, testimonials, certifications, response times, warranties, and the overall professionalism of a contractor's online presence.

Every interaction contributes to trust.

Companies that maintain accurate business information, regularly collect reviews, publish useful content, and keep their websites updated send stronger credibility signals to both customers and AI search platforms.

Many contractors still think local SEO begins when someone types a keyword into Google.

In reality, AI-powered discovery starts much earlier.

Modern search systems connect information from business profiles, directories, customer reviews, websites, and third-party sources to determine which businesses deserve recommendation.

A contractor with excellent workmanship but inconsistent online information may appear less trustworthy than a competitor with a stronger digital presence.

The businesses earning consistent visibility treat reputation management, local SEO, website performance, and customer education as one connected strategy rather than separate marketing activities.
